Eradicating a deeply established population demands an organized tactical framework instead of short term, reactionary applications. Standard grocery store surface sprays and generic over the counter bait stations typically just succeed in eliminating exposed foraging individuals while leaving the main, deeply ingrained reproductive harborages entirely untouched within the structure structure. Professional intervention revolves around carrying out a highly detailed assessment of the whole structural perimeter to map out exactly where the bugs are feeding, hydrating, and aggregating. A young nymph can compress its exoskeleton to move through a crack determining less than a single millimeter, indicating that small cracks along timber architraves, unsealed utility penetrations, and micro gaps behind kitchen cabinets function as main highways. Making use of target specific insect development regulators, advanced non repellent gels, and specialized dust applications guarantees that as soon as the internal zones are completely dealt with, hidden populations are methodically taken apart.

Incorporating smart ecological health practices throughout the residential or commercial property likewise serves an important purpose in avoiding these identified scavengers from anchoring themselves near food preparation locations. Restricting access to nutritional sources by protecting airtight covers onto internal refuse bins, transferring dry pantry staples into heavy duty locking plastic containers, and thoroughly scrubbing cooking surface areas instantly after meal preparation will make the interior vastly less hospitable. In addition, reducing thick, moisture absorbent organic mulch situated adjacent to external weep holes, rectifying leaking garden taps that cause pooling water, and eliminating redundant stockpiles of corrugated cardboard boxes removes the dark, damp harborages these animals need to hide and multiply. Consistent domestic neatness functions as a vital defensive barrier, making the whole premise unattractive to foraging insects.
